This our Silverback Duel Limited Edition(whatever THAT means lol)3x9 sport tandem. It has Ultegra rr der, Sora frt and Altus shifters and levers. Tektro calipers, cf fork. The gearing is 30-42-52x12-32. Alex dw set. 40h rr, 36h frt. Conti Gatorskin 700x23mm. Saddles are no name that we'll upgrade at some point. The ride is solid, steady and predictable.. We're using platforms while gaining experience. We'll upgrade to dual-sided spds when we're ready. Shifting is smooth and accurate. Would like to move to mechanical disc at some point, but the rim brakes are fine for now. Money well spent to get us started. We thought about touring with it, but it has limits that makes it not suitable for a lengthy tour. All in all a very nice bike. 👍
